TOWNSVILLE, Australia, Sept. 15 (TNSRes) -- James Cook University issued the following news release:
A James Cook University scientist plans to improve the detection and treatment of new infectious diseases by using a breakthrough technology in rural and remote health clinics that can stop outbreaks before they spread to the rest of Australia.
